According to an article published by the Alzheimer’s Association, the “State Specific Projection of Alzheimer’s Prevalence” Neurology 2004 there is a projected increase of 31% of the Alzheimer’s diagnosis in the next 10 years. The current estimated Medicare cost of treatment for Alzheimer’s and other dementias in 2005 was 91 billion. This cost is expected to rise to 160 billion by 2010
